    Scoring Analyst

    Job Description

    The Scoring Analyst will be responsible for carrying out descriptive and predictive analysis to develop analytical solutions which benefits our clients and their customers.  The role holder will engage directly with clients to understand their business requirements and will also be able to carry out analysis independently. The individual will also support the team to enhance their skillsets and improve the quality of modelling and statistical solutions. 

    Qualifications

    • Degree or equivalent standard, with a high mathematical content e.g. Mathematics, Statistics, Operations Research (O.R.), Economics, Physical Sciences, Engineering, Actuarial Science. 

    • 2-3 Years’ experience of statistical / analytics project work.

    What you’ll be doing 

    • Develop and deliver top quality analytical solutions and models that follow best practice procedures and processes, including existing Experian/Scoresharp methodologies and techniques. 

    • Ensure quality and accuracy of own work and the work of any Analysts/Modellers on the project 

    • Specify data extraction and manipulation routines for complex/non-standard projects, providing guidance to other Analysts/Modellers where necessary.

    • Carry out and lead others in the extraction, formulation and manipulation of data to create the structured samples necessary to address business requirements.

    • Interpret and, where appropriate, supervise and train others in the interpretation of analysis results.

    • Upskill team members to enhance their skillsets and improve the quality of their modelling and statistical solutions 

    • Ensure that all critical business issues are identified through data analysis.

    • Implement appropriate quality control procedures for all modelling and analysis reporting and scoring. 

    • Reduce error rate & re-run frequency. Meet both the analytical, client’s & business objectives. 

    • Produce the best quality models that can be produced within the given project timeline. 

    • Analyse and confirm the integrity of source data to be evaluated.  

    • Perform audits to support the implementation and accuracy of statistical models and other decision tools.

    • Be organized, well-document the project by using set-up templates or versions thereof & meet project deadlines

    • Collaborate with internal and external clients to determine the appropriate performance measures and statistical metrics to be applied during the analysis project
